I am a young professional who will be working in Wilmington this summer and am thinking about subletting a place at Pennsylvania Ave. & Woodlawn Ave. I will only be there for 2 1/2 months or so. I am told that this is a decent middle-class area. Can anyone confirm the character of the surrounding neighborhood?

Also, my plan is take the 20 bus from here to Rodney Square for work each day. Does anyone have any experience riding the Wilmington bus? Does it tend to be on time? Is it safe? It is only a mile and a half ride each way for me so I don't foresee any major issues, but I wanted to get input from residents.

Yes, that's a good area. Would it be feasible for you to bike to work? That would be more efficient than waiting for the bus. That said, the best times for the bus up and down Pennsylvania Ave/Rt 52 into downtown would be during the morning and late afternoon work rush hours.
